How to Save Snapchat Photos & Videos to Camera Roll

Saving Snaps to your camera roll only takes a quick settings change in the Snapchat app. Here‘s how to do it on both iOS and Android devices:

On iPhone

  1. Open Snapchat and tap your profile icon in the top-left corner.

  2. Tap the Settings (gear) icon in the top-right corner.

  3. Scroll down and tap "Memories".

  4. Under "Save Destinations", tap "Save Button".

  5. Select "Memories & Camera Roll".

  6. Exit Settings when finished.

On Android

  1. Open Snapchat and tap your profile icon.

  2. Tap the Settings icon.

  3. Tap "Memories" and select "Save Button".

  4. Choose "Memories and Gallery".

  5. Exit Settings when finished.

And that‘s it! Now anytime you save a Snap by tapping the download arrow icon, it will be saved to both your Memories and camera roll.

How to Manually Save Snaps to Camera Roll

If you don‘t want every Snap saved automatically, you can manually choose which ones to download to your camera roll:

On Snaps Viewed Individually:

  1. When viewing a Snap, tap the downward arrow icon.

  2. Select the Save icon.

  3. The Snap will save to your Memories and camera roll.

On Snaps Viewed in Stories:

  1. After opening a Snap Story, tap and hold on the Snap to bring up options.

  2. Tap the Save icon.

  3. The Snap will save to your Memories and camera roll.

So with just an extra tap, you can download any Snap you want directly into your camera roll gallery for permanent keeping.

How to Auto-Save Snapchat Story Snaps

If manually saving Snaps seems tedious, you can enable Snapchat to automatically save the Snaps you post to your Story:

On iPhone:

  1. Go back into Memories settings.

  2. Tap “Auto-Save My Story Snaps”.

  3. Select “Auto-Save to Memories”.

On Android:

  1. In Memories settings, tap “Auto-Save Stories”.

  2. Toggle on the setting.

Now any Snap you post to your Story will automatically be saved without you having to tap the Save icon every time.
